Notes — Locked case, Quillon test devices

The locked case of Quillon test handsets moves from the Dunmere lab to field trials Friday. Case stays locked end to end; coordinator does not hold the key. No stops between sites, and no overnight hold at the hub. Driver signs the chain-of-custody sheet at both ends. The courier hand-over instruction is below.

courier memo of yajof-yawep: the ulaix silath courier leaves the casax ledger at gate 3093 under passcode 598820

## Step 4: Repoint DeployParrot to the new status DB

DeployParrot, the chat bot that posts deploy status to the #releases channel, reads build state from the old Herringbone cluster. After the data copy completes, stop the bot, clear its cursor file at /var/deployparrot/cursor, and restart with the new target. Verify it posts a heartbeat within two minutes. Do not re-enable the old cluster's replica. The connection string for the new status database follows.

replica DSN, yadug-hahaf: redis://ulawyn_svc:0N@db-d116.zemvardyn.local:5432/wenix

Subject: Memtrace cut-over complete

Team,

Cut-over to Memtrace v2 for GPU memory profiling finished last night. Old v1 agents are disabled; any tickets referencing v1 dashboards should be closed as resolved-by-migration. Sampling overhead is now under 2% and allocation traces include kernel names. Known gap: profiles older than 30 days were not migrated. Point customers at the v2 docs for setup questions. For reference when troubleshooting, the agent now runs with the following configuration.

settings of bagaf-bawip:
[aldax]
port = 5000
region = south-4
host = aldax.brasklabs.corp
team = brivan
timeout_ms = 2000
retries = 2